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Stuffed?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1060 handles Stuffed well at 1080p, delivering approximately 159 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 120 FPS.

To enjoy a smooth experience with Stuffed,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T will be sufficient for minimum settings. This means players can expect decent performance at 1080p with lower graphical settings, which is ideal for casual and indie game enthusiasts. For better visuals and a more engaging experience, a mid-range GPU such as the GTX 1660 or RX 6600 will allow for higher settings at 1080p or even entry-level 1440p gameplay.

The game is designed to be accessible, making it a great option for those with budget-friendly builds. If you have a more powerful GPU, you can target high settings at 1080p or potentially push to 1440p without significant performance drops. Overall, Stuffed caters to a wide range of hardware, ensuring that players can enjoy the quirky adventure regardless of their setup. For the best experience, aim for a mid-range GPU if you want to explore all the visual details the game has to offer.
